Understanding Game Mechanics and Probability
A fundamental aspect of succeeding in any casino game, whether online or offline, is a solid grasp of game mechanics and probability. Each game operates under a specific set of rules and employs random number generators (RNGs) to ensure fair and unpredictable outcomes. Understanding the house edge – the statistical advantage the casino holds – is paramount. This isn’t about eliminating the house edge entirely, as it’s inherent in the business model, but rather about choosing games where the edge is more favorable to the player. For instance, certain blackjack strategies, when executed correctly, can significantly reduce the house edge, while slots generally have a higher, less predictable edge.
Strategic Blackjack Play
Blackjack provides a unique opportunity for players to influence their odds through skillful play. Basic strategy charts, readily available online, outline the optimal decision for every possible player hand and dealer upcard. Mastering basic strategy is the first step towards minimizing the house edge. Beyond basic strategy, card counting, while more complex and often discouraged by casinos, can provide an even greater advantage. However, it requires significant skill, practice, and an understanding of the risks involved. Online blackjack simulations can be invaluable tools for practicing these strategies without risking real money.
| Player Hand | Dealer Upcard (2-6) | Dealer Upcard (7-Ace) |
|---|---|---|
| 12-16 | Stand | Hit |
| 17 or more | Stand | Stand |
| 11 or less | Hit | Hit |
The table above presents a simplified example of basic blackjack strategy. It's important to consult a comprehensive chart for all possible scenarios. Regularly reviewing and practicing this strategy will greatly improve your chances of winning at the blackjack table.

Understanding RTP and Volatility
Return to Player (RTP) is a percentage that indicates how much of the money wagered on a particular game is returned to players over time. A higher RTP generally means a better chance of winning in the long run. However, RTP is not the only factor to consider. Volatility, also known as variance, refers to the risk associated with a game. High volatility games offer the potential for large payouts but are less frequent, while low volatility games provide smaller, more consistent wins. Selecting a game that aligns with your risk tolerance is crucial.

Analyzing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are arguably the most important aspect of any casino bonus. They are typically exp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you must bet 30 times the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. High wagering requirements can make it difficult to actually cash out a bonus, so it’s essential to choose bonuses with reasonable terms. Consider the games that contribute to the wagering requirement; some games may contribute 100%, while others contribute only a small percentage.
- Read the Terms and Conditions: Understand the wagering requirements, game restrictions, and maximum withdrawal limits.
- Calculate the Total Wagering Amount: Determine how much you need to bet to meet the wagering requirements.
- Consider Game Contributions: Check which games contribute towards the wagering requirements and by what percentage.
- Assess the Bonus Value: Determine if the bonus is truly worthwhile after considering the wagering requirements.

Responsible Gambling Practices
Engaging in online casino games should always be approached with a focus on responsible gambling. It’s crucial to set a budget and stick to it, avoiding the temptation to chase losses. Remember that gambling is a form of entertainment, not a source of income. Recognize the signs of problem gambling, such as spending more time and money than intended, lying about your gambling habits, or feeling restless or irritable when trying to cut back.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, seek help from a reputable organization.
Utilizing tools offered by online casinos,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options, can further promote responsible gambling. These tools allow you to control your spending and prevent you from exceeding your predetermined limits.
